  • Publication number: 20200054608
    Abstract: The present invention provides a method of treating tissue trauma (such as damage from radiation (such as solar and ultraviolet radiation), wounds, bruising, burns, blisters, excoriations, incisions, excisions, and ulcers) in a subject, comprising topically administering to the tissue area of the subject affected by said trauma a composition comprising a therapeutically effective amount of at least one alpha adrenergic agonist (such as oxymetazoline hydrochloride). The present invention also provides a method for alleviating the pain or discomfort associated with aesthetic or plastic surgery or cosmetology procedures in a subject comprising administering said alpha adrenergic agonist.

  • Patent number: 10201535
    Abstract: The present invention relates to a method for treating skin diseases and skin conditions in a patient in need thereof which comprises of administering a therapeutically effective amount of a pharmaceutical composition comprising a therapeutically effective amount of 7-(1H-imidazol-4-ylmethyl)-5,6,7,8-tetrahydro-quinoline, or its individual enantiomers or the tautomers thereof, or a pharmaceutically acceptable salt thereof.
